There is a great opportunity for those living outside the UK and EEA area to enter the UK and do study, work, business, and join families, and so on. For all these purposes however one needs an appropriate UK Visa. Based on requirements there are multiple categories of UK Visa. So there is a UK Tier 1 Visa category under which you can apply to enter the UK for some purposes. So, what is the UK Tier 1 Visa, and where it can be applied? You can apply for UK Tier 1 visa applications in the following circumstances. As an entrepreneur, you can apply for a Tier 1 entrepreneur visa based on your investment of £200,000 in the UK or £50,000 in certain limited circumstances. Other than the Tier 1 Entrepreneur Visa you can also apply for a UK Tier 1 investor visa to enter and invest in the UK based on investment funds of £2 million. In addition, a small number of people can also apply under Tier 1 in the exceptional talent visa category.

You can apply for Tier 1 Exceptional Talent Visa if you are from outside the EEA area and you are exceptionally talented. If you have been endorsed in your field which includes science, humanities, engineering, medicine, digital technology, or arts as a recognized leader or as an emerging leader. Under this category, there are limited 2000 places every year. After the successful application, you can stay in the UK for up to 5 years and 4 months if you apply outside the UK and up to 5 years if you apply inside the UK.
You can apply for UK Tier 1 Graduate Entrepreneur Visa if you are a graduate of UK University and you have been officially endorsed by your university for having a genuine and credible business idea. You must be endorsed by either the Department for International Trade (DIT) or a UK Higher Education Institute (HEI) provided it is an authorized endorsing body. After the successful application, you can stay in the UK for up to 1 year and you can apply for 1 more year as an extension.
You can apply for UK Tier 1 Investor Visa if you want to invest £2,000,000 or more in the UK in government bonds, share capital, or loan capital in active and trading UK registered companies. You also must be from outside the EEA area and meet other eligibility requirements. After a successful application, you can stay in the UK for up to 3 years and 4 months, and then you can apply for further extension of another 2 years.
You cannot apply for UK Tier 1 General Visa anymore. However, your family members can still apply to join you in the UK. Your family members who are dependent upon you can apply to join you or remain with you in the UK if they are from outside the EEA area. A dependent can be your husband, wife, or partner, a child who is under 18, and your child who is over 18 if they are currently living in the UK as a dependent.
